KARACHI: Crescent Star Insurance Limited (CSIL) has announced that the Scheme of Arrangement for the merger of Crescent Star Foods (Private) Limited into PICIC Insurance Limited has received formal approval from the High Court of Sindh, marking a significant milestone in the company’s corporate restructuring plans.

In a material information notice submitted to the Pakistan Stock Exchange (PSX), the company stated that the court sanctioned the merger through an order dated April 16, 2026. The approval has been granted subject to the fulfillment of all applicable legal requirements and regulatory formalities.

As part of the approved arrangement, approximately 7.9 billion ordinary shares of PICIC Insurance Limited will be issued and allotted in accordance with the approved terms. Following the implementation of the scheme, PICIC Insurance is expected to become a subsidiary within the Crescent Star group, while Crescent Star Insurance Limited will assume a controlling shareholding position.

The company clarified that the transaction is not yet complete and remains contingent upon the completion of various procedural, regulatory, and corporate action requirements. These include necessary filings, approvals, compliance formalities, and payment of applicable statutory and administrative fees to relevant authorities, including the Pakistan Stock Exchange, the Securities and Exchange Commission of Pakistan (SECP), the Central Depository Company of Pakistan (CDC), and other concerned institutions where applicable.

CSIL further disclosed that the management teams of both Crescent Star Insurance and PICIC Insurance are evaluating strategic proposals and business opportunities aimed at effectively utilizing the PICIC platform. The initiative is intended to enhance long-term shareholder value while supporting sustainable business growth.

The company emphasized that the merger remains subject to the successful completion of all implementation steps and receipt of any remaining regulatory approvals and consents. It also assured shareholders that they will continue to be informed of any further material developments in accordance with applicable legal and regulatory requirements.
